Patchouli: If floral fragrances are not for you then Patchouli may be more your style. Derived from the leaves of the patchouli plant, this oil’s aroma is earthy and woody leaving a slightly spicy, cool note that has been used for centuries in perfumes. This rich, musky fragrance has a grounding effect, encouraging relaxation and emotional openness, so no matter how you use this oil, patchouli can create an atmosphere of warmth and sensuality that is often used to foster a deeper connection with a partner or as an aid in meditation.

Neroli: A delicate floral and citrus aroma, Neroli inspires feelings of joy, relaxation, and sensuality, and so is an ideal companion for a romantic night in! This oil is produced from the unblemished blossoms of bitter orange trees and differentiates itself from orange blossom oils due to its extraction method (steam distilled) that produces this superior essential oil, available both as Neroli Absolute and Neroli 3% in Jojoba Oil. This oil is robust enough to be used in vaporisers, introduced into a carrier as a massage oil, or even added to a hot bath for a luxurious and serene experience.

Ylang Ylang: Derived from the flower of the Ylang Ylang tree native to the Southeast Asia this exotic oil has a complex aroma denoting earthy, musky top notes with floral, slightly sweet and minty undertones. As an essential oil it can improve and regulate mood, promote relaxation, and improve sleep quality as well as reducing irritation & inflammation when massaged into the skin. Vetiver: Dark and viscous, Vetiver has a strong, smoky aroma out of the bottle that quickly dissipates into a subtle woody and herbaceous fragrance when applied topically. Despite its warm notes, it has a famously cooling effect that soothes and relaxes both the body and mind. Coupled with its mood enhancing properties, Vetiver is also thought to increase oxygen flow and improve circulation, elevating sensitivity all of which can naturally enhance libido, cultivating a sensual and inviting atmosphere that is perfect for nurturing your next romantic moment.
